and our students go to the library weekly. Our librarian sounds much like sue d.s. She is also in charge of daily activities during reading month. We also have a librarian aide to assist our librarian. She also does an
Eager Reader book club with different requirements for each grade level. She has a take home sheet that the student and parents fill out together listing all the books they've read. The student returns it to the school and recognition of their accomplishment is placed on a bulleting board in the library. You should see that board at the end of the year - it is jammed full of kids names.
She also gives them either a book mark or a pencil with some reading phrase one it and a stucker that says some reading phrase on it. Our kids love it....oh yes and then outside each classroom is a chart with the kids name on it and a sticker goes on the chart to graph how many books are being read in that particular classroom.....so I gues our librarian really does a lot for our school to promote reading. She also gets memebers of the PTO to dress up as reading characters during reading month and they visit the classrooms....we've had Clifford and many others come in. the kids love it! and our school has 500+ students in it....I think I'll go to school Tuesday and tell our librarian how awesome she is!
